About the Role
We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Junior Paralegal/Admin Assistant to join our team in Cape Town City Centre. The ideal candidate will have excellent communication skills, a strong work ethic, and the ability to work independently under pressure.
Key Responsibilities
- Attend to the administration of property transfers from receipt of instruction through to registration.
- Liaise with all parties to the transaction on an ongoing basis.
- Process instructions accurately and efficiently.
- Compile accurate records of source of instructions.
- Report to clients and agents as required.
- Arrange appointments and draft documents as necessary.
- Manage files, foresee potential problems, and report to conveyancer.
- Administer financial aspects of the file, including investments, payments, receipts, and balancing of funds.
- Ensure FICA compliance in all transactions.

About Accounting / Finance Jobs in Cape Town Region
In the Cape Town region, accounting and finance positions are typically found in various industries, including financial services, technology, and manufacturing sectors. The job market for these roles is generally stable, with a steady demand for skilled professionals to support business growth and development.
Accountants and finance specialists in Cape Town can expect salaries that range from R400 000 to R1 500 000 per annum, depending on factors such as level of experience, company size, industry sector, and specific job requirements. For example, entry-level positions may start at the lower end of this range, while senior roles or those in larger companies may command higher salaries towards the upper end. However, these figures are only general guidelines and actual salaries can vary significantly depending on individual circumstances.
Common skills required for accounting and finance roles in Cape Town include proficiency in financial software such as SAP or Xero, strong analytical and problem-solving skills, excellent communication and interpersonal skills, a solid understanding of tax laws and regulations, experience with budgeting and forecasting, and a degree in accounting or a related field. Other desirable skills may include knowledge of cloud-based technologies, data analysis tools, and industry-specific regulations.
The financial services sector is one of the largest employers of accountants and finance specialists in Cape Town, followed by technology and manufacturing industries. These sectors require professionals with a strong understanding of financial management, budgeting, and forecasting to support business growth and decision-making. Other industries that may employ accounting and finance staff include construction, tourism, and agriculture.
For those interested in pursuing a career in accounting or finance, there are many opportunities for professional development and advancement. Many companies in Cape Town offer training programs and mentorship schemes to help employees build their skills and expertise. Additionally, certifications such as the Certified Public Accountant (CPA) designation can be beneficial in enhancing career prospects. Overall, a strong foundation in accounting and finance, combined with relevant work experience and industry-specific knowledge, can lead to a successful and rewarding career in this field.
